Greenwich train station is more than just a stop along the journey. With a well-equipped ticket office open from 06:10 to 20:05 on weekdays and Saturdays, and 07:10 to 18:40 on Sundays, you can purchase and collect tickets with ease. Offering both machines and an accessible booking hall, ticketing here is a breeze for every commuter. Smartcard users are also in for a treat, as this station supports smartcard issuance and validation.
Concerns about assistance? The station boasts a secure accreditation, offering CCTV coverage and a help desk operational during station hours. There's always a customer service point and a dedicated helpline to ensure all travellers, including those needing additional support, can journey independently. Although luggage storage isn't available, the premises are equipped with essential amenities such as accessible toilets, a seating area, and ramps for train access.
For those moments when hunger strikes, the station doesn't fall behind. You'll find a café and vending machines for refreshments, along with newspapers and a convenient ATM inside the booking hall. While currency exchange services aren't available, the essentials are well catered for.
Accessibility is a core component of the station's design, with step-free access to multiple platforms via ramps and lifts, although it's always advisable to confirm the step-free interchange options, especially when switching platforms.

Open every day from 06:30 to 00:00, the ticket office at Stansted Airport train station ensures that you're all set for your journey, whether it's purchasing tickets or collecting pre-booked ones. Ticket machines are available for quick access, and you can also enjoy the option of smartcard issuance – though, mentionable, there are no smartcard validators on-site.
In terms of accessibility, the station prides itself on being a category A access point, offering step-free access throughout. Lifts are available, and there are accessible toilets and seating areas for passengers with reduced mobility. Unfortunately, while wheelchairs are available, the lack of accessible taxis and vehicle set-down points might require some advance planning for those needing additional assistance.
Stansted Airport station offers various onward travel options seamlessly designed to cater to different passenger needs. Whether you're connecting to local buses and national coach routes, all services are conveniently located within the airport's bus station. For those preferring the direct rail services, the station itself is nestled within the Stansted Airport terminal, simplifying connections. Should you wish to explore further by car, car hire facilities can be found within the airport terminal.
Bus and National Express coach services further extend your travel options, providing connections to destinations all over the UK. Rail replacement services, when needed, are managed efficiently from the main coach station.
